2010-08-27 12:41:27 |
Ursula Junque |
description |
Deleting a branch requires deleting or NULLing every reference to it. This means deleting recipes, and therefore, deleting recipe builds. However, deleting recipe builds doesn't NULL the reference from a sourcepackagerelease to the sourcepackagerecipebuild.
The result is an oops like: OOPS-1699EC1641 |
Deleting a branch requires deleting or NULLing every reference to it. This means deleting recipes, and therefore, deleting recipe builds. However, deleting recipe builds doesn't NULL the reference from a sourcepackagerelease to the sourcepackagerecipebuild.
The result is an oops like: OOPS-1699EC1641
IntegrityError: update or delete on table "sourcepackagerecipebuild" violates foreign key constraint "sourcepackagerelease_sourcepackage_recipe_build_fkey" on table "sourcepackagerelease" DETAIL: Key (id)=(1353) is still referenced from table "sourcepackagerelease".
|
|